What Causes an RV Window to Rattle?
An RV window rattles when vibration creates clearance between two parts that should remain lightly constrained. The usual interfaces are the glass and glass-run channel, the mesh screen and its frame, the sliding sash and latch, or the aluminum window frame and the RV wall.
Highway airflow can make a small clearance audible. Thermal cycling also changes the fit: aluminum, vinyl, rubber, and laminated wall materials expand at different rates, while ultraviolet light hardens exposed seals. The result is often a rattle that becomes louder above 50-60 mph, when pressure fluctuations repeatedly move an already-loose pane.
RV window designs vary. A framed Hehr-style slider may use flocked channels and a separate screen, while a frameless acrylic or crank-out window depends more heavily on compression seals, catches, and hinge hardware. The repair must match the moving interface.
Diagnose the Rattle Before Repairing It
Press the glass, screen, shade, and interior trim separately while the RV is stationary. The component that stops moving when lightly restrained is the most likely noise source, although road vibration can excite more than one loose part.
Use this stationary test:
- Close and latch the window.
- Push the sliding glass inward and outward.
- Hold the screen frame against its side rail.
- Hold the roller shade, blind, or curtain cassette.
- Press the interior trim ring and nearby wall panel.
- Inspect the exterior frame for separated sealant or visible movement.
A glass rattle changes when you press the pane. A screen rattle often disappears when you remove the mesh insert. A frame rattle may continue even when the glass is held still. Do not begin by adding tape everywhere, because covering the wrong component can hide a loose fastener or water leak.
How to Stop RV Windows From Rattling Safely
The safest repair sequence is clean, inspect, lubricate, add minimal cushioning, then replace worn channel material if movement remains. Start with the least invasive method because excessive foam, tape, or lubricant can make the pane stick and can redirect water into the wall.

You may need a narrow vacuum nozzle, plastic trim tool, blunt putty knife, scissors, a ruler, a flashlight, a screwdriver, replacement flocked channel, adhesive-backed felt, or soft loop material. A helper is useful when removing a large screen or supporting a window sash.
Do not remove the complete window from the wall for a track-cleaning repair. Full removal can disturb the butyl or sealant gasket and create a water-intrusion problem.
Step 1: Remove Loose Screens and Interior Accessories
Open the sliding pane far enough to access the screen. Depress the screen’s spring tabs or lift the frame according to its design, then place the screen on a clean towel.
Check the roller shade, pleated blind, curtain track, and valance before touching the glass. A blind cassette can knock against the wall panel at the same frequency as a loose window, producing a misleading metallic sound.
You will know this step worked when the suspected component no longer moves freely under finger pressure. The common mistake is forcing a screen diagonally; that can bend its lightweight frame or break plastic retention tabs.
Step 2: Vacuum and Clean the Window Track
Vacuum the lower and vertical channels before applying any liquid. Sand, dried insects, and aluminum debris can hold the sash out of alignment, increase friction, and accelerate wear in the felt runner.
Wipe accessible surfaces with a barely damp microfiber cloth and a mild household detergent solution. Use a soft nylon brush for compacted grit. Avoid soaking the track, and avoid aggressive solvents that can attack rubber seals, acrylic glazing, or painted finishes.
The track should feel clean rather than gritty when you slide a fingertip along an accessible section. The common mistake is spraying lubricant over dirt, which combines debris and oil into an abrasive paste.
Step 3: Apply a Dry Track Lubricant
Apply a dry PTFE or silicone lubricant sparingly to the sliding contact surfaces. Hold the nozzle close, use short bursts, and cycle the pane five to ten times so the lubricant distributes without pooling.
Dry-film products are preferable because they leave less tacky residue than general-purpose penetrating oils. WD-40 Multi-Use Product is not a suitable routine track lubricant: its wet residue can collect dust, while its water-displacing function does not restore a worn glass-run channel.
The window should slide with less scraping and no visible wet puddle. The common mistake is lubricating the latch or weep openings indiscriminately; lubricant belongs on the moving contact surface, not in drainage paths.
Step 4: Add a Thin Felt or Loop Shim
Use a narrow strip of adhesive-backed felt or the soft loop side of hook-and-loop material when the glass has slight side-to-side play but the original channel remains present. Place short pieces in the upper or vertical channel where they cushion movement without covering the lower drainage route.
A practical starting size is about 1.5 inches long and 3/16 inch wide, but the correct size depends on the channel. The material should compress lightly when the pane closes. Do not force 1/8-inch or thicker foam into a tight track unless the window still slides freely after installation.
Test the pane after each shim. You will know the repair worked when the pane has no audible tap but still opens with one hand. The common mistake is applying a continuous strip around the entire perimeter, which can bind the sash and trap water.
Step 5: Replace the Glass-Run Channel
Replace the flocked or rubberized glass-run channel when the felt is flattened, missing, brittle, stained with adhesive, or detached from the aluminum track. A shim is a short-term adjustment; it cannot provide uniform support where the factory liner has disappeared.
Measure the old channel after removal, including the upper, lower, and vertical sections that use the same profile. Record the channel width, lip shape, backing style, and any molded corner or drainage features before ordering replacement material.
Remove the sash or screen only as far as the window design permits. Lift out degraded liner with a plastic tool or blunt screwdriver, vacuum the channel, and press the replacement into the groove without stretching it. Stretching can cause shrinkage at the corners later.
The new liner should sit flat, hold the glass without excessive force, and leave the weep holes clear. The common mistake is ordering by length alone; a channel with the wrong bulb, lip, or backing profile may look similar but will not retain the pane.
Step 6: Check the Latch, Rollers, and Frame Fasteners
Inspect the latch strike, sash stops, rollers, rivets, and accessible screws after restoring the track. A worn latch may let the pane vibrate even when the felt is correctly fitted, while loose frame fasteners can transmit a deeper knock through the wall.
Tighten loose screws carefully and stop when the frame is secure. Do not overtighten aluminum threads or replace a rivet with a random long screw that can contact the glazing or create a new stress point.
Replacement anti-rattle clips are not universal. Hehr and other window families use model-specific clips, stops, and drainage arrangements, so compare the original part, slot dimensions, and manufacturer identification before ordering.
You will know the hardware is sound when the closed sash remains in position while you pull gently on its handle. The common mistake is inserting a clip into a drainage slot without verifying that water can still exit.
Step 7: Reinstall the Screen and Test the Window
Reinstall the screen, close the glass, and check the latch from inside and outside. Run a hand around the frame to detect movement, then spray water lightly over the exterior frame to confirm that water exits below rather than entering the interior trim.
Take a short test drive on the road where the noise normally occurs. Note whether the sound depends on speed, crosswind, braking, bumps, or the window’s position. A quiet result on a parked RV proves only that static play has decreased.
The repair is successful when the original sound disappears without creating stiff operation, air leakage, or water accumulation. The common mistake is declaring success after lubrication alone when the noise returns after the first trip.
Which Repair Method Fits the Window?
The best repair method depends on the amount of lost compression, the source of the noise, and whether the window must remain removable. Cleaning and dry lubricant suit friction and grit; felt replacement suits channel deterioration; hardware repair suits movement at the latch or frame.
| Method | Typical cost | Typical time | Best application | Main limitation |
|---|---|---|---|---|
| Vacuum, clean, and dry lube | $10-$15 | 15-25 minutes | Grit, squeak, mild friction | Does not fill a missing liner |
| Felt or loop shim | $5-$10 | 15-30 minutes | Small glass clearance | Adhesive can release in heat |
| Glass-run channel replacement | $25-$50 | 1-2 hours | Flattened or rotted felt | Requires correct channel profile |
| Anti-rattle clip replacement | $8-$15 | 5-20 minutes | Compatible slotted frames | Not universal across RV windows |
| Frame fastener repair | $5-$30 | 30-90 minutes | Loose aluminum assembly | Can require trim removal |
| Professional window service | $150-$500 typical | 1-4 hours | Leaks, wall damage, major removal | Labor cost and scheduling |

How Much Does an RV Window Repair Cost?
A minor RV window rattle commonly costs $5-$15 to correct, while replacement glass-run material typically costs $25-$50. Professional service can reach $150-$500 when the technician must remove trim, reseal the frame, repair damaged wall material, or replace a complete window assembly.
Parts pricing changes with window size and availability. A generic roll may cost less than a model-specific preformed liner, but the cheaper part is a poor choice if its profile prevents smooth movement or compromises compression.
| Repair scenario | Parts range | Labor range | Expected duration |
|---|---|---|---|
| Screen tension or shim adjustment | $5-$15 | $0 DIY | 15-30 minutes |
| Track cleaning and lubrication | $10-$15 | $0 DIY | 15-25 minutes |
| Sliding-window felt replacement | $25-$50 | $100-$250 | 1-2 hours |
| Loose frame or latch repair | $5-$30 | $100-$300 | 30-120 minutes |
| Complete window replacement | $150-$800 parts | $200-$700 | 2-6 hours |
These are typical North American ranges, not fixed quotes. RV age, manufacturer, window dimensions, regional labor rates, and the availability of Hehr, Kinro, or manufacturer-specific components have the greatest effect on the final bill.
What Should You Avoid When Silencing the Window?
Avoid thick foam, permanent caulk in moving channels, wet petroleum oil, and any material that covers the lower weep holes. A quiet window that cannot drain or open is a failed repair with a delayed cost.
Mistake: Using Wet Oil or General-Purpose Grease
Wet oil attracts road dust and can soften or stain some rubber components. Grease also increases drag, so a sliding sash may appear secure while its rollers or frame absorb excessive force.
Use a dry PTFE or silicone product intended for window, plastic, or rubber contact. Follow the product label and keep spray away from acrylic glazing and interior fabrics.
Mistake: Blocking the Weep Holes
Weep holes drain water from the lower window frame to the exterior. Weatherstripping, felt, adhesive, and caulk must not cover them, because trapped water can reach the wall board, insulation, or interior trim.
After every repair, pour a small cup of clean water into the exterior lower channel. Water should appear outside through the designed outlets rather than pool against the interior seal.
Mistake: Installing Material That Is Too Thick
A dense strip that fills every gap can lock the window shut, deform the aluminum frame, or overload a latch. Use the thinnest material that removes movement, then test the sash through its complete travel.
If the window becomes tight, remove the added material and try a lower-profile felt, often around 1/16 inch compressed. Do not shave material while it remains installed, because loose fibers can enter the rollers and drainage channels.
Mistake: Caulking a Moving Joint
Exterior sealant belongs around a stationary window frame when the original seal has failed. It does not belong between a sliding sash and its track, and it should never be used to immobilize a moving pane.
A separated exterior seal can indicate a broader leak. Inspect the interior wall for staining, swelling, soft paneling, or musty odor before treating the symptom as an acoustic problem.
How Do You Fix Other RV Window Types?
Crank-out and awning RV windows require seal, latch, hinge, and operator inspection rather than sliding-channel replacement. A crank-out pane should compress evenly against its gasket when closed; a rattle often means the latch or operator does not maintain that compression.
Crank-Out or Awning Windows
Clean the compression gasket with mild soap and water, then inspect it for flattening, tears, or gaps at the corners. Check the latch hook and operator arms for looseness, and verify that both sides close evenly.
Do not lubricate a rubber seal with petroleum grease. Use a compatible silicone rubber conditioner only if the product label permits contact with the gasket. Replace a hardened gasket when adjustment cannot restore even compression.
Frameless Windows
Frameless acrylic windows can rattle at the hinge, latch, or outer seal. Acrylic is more vulnerable to scratching and stress cracking than tempered glass, so use plastic-safe cleaners and avoid forcing a rigid shim against its edge.
A loose frame or hinge should receive model-specific parts. Drilling through an acrylic panel or tightening an unknown fastener can turn a small noise into a replacement-window expense.
Off-Road and Washboard Travel
Washboard roads create higher-frequency repeated impacts than highway driving. Renewing the glass-run channel may not silence a trim ring, blind cassette, cabinet panel, or wall interface that flexes with the coach.
For rough-road use, inspect adjacent trim and secure removable accessories separately. Closed-cell foam can isolate a stationary trim contact, but it must not be packed into a drainage channel or used to force the window frame out of alignment.
When Is Window Replacement Better Than Repair?
Replace the complete RV window when the frame is cracked, the glazing is loose inside a sealed unit, the sash is bent, the model-specific channel is unavailable, or water enters after the perimeter seal is correctly restored. Track lubrication and shims cannot correct structural damage.
Professional inspection is justified when the wall panel is soft, the frame moves against the coach, the window has persistent water intrusion, or the glass is cracked. Frame removal can expose the wall opening, and resealing requires the correct gasket or sealant system.
A rattle alone does not prove that replacement is necessary. If the glass, screen, and frame can be held securely and the drainage system works, a channel or latch repair is normally the more economical first step.
Troubleshooting After the First Repair
Persistent noise usually means the original source was misidentified or more than one component is loose. Repeat the pressure test with the screen removed, then compare the sound with the blind retracted and the latch fully engaged.
| Symptom | Likely source | Confirmation test | Corrective action |
|---|---|---|---|
| Rattle above 50 mph | Loose glass or latch | Hold pane while stationary | Restore channel or adjust latch |
| Rattle on bumps only | Screen, shade, or trim | Remove screen and retract blind | Add thin felt at contact point |
| Deep knock at frame | Loose window assembly | Press interior trim and wall | Inspect fasteners and seal |
| Scraping while opening | Dirt or swollen liner | Vacuum and inspect track | Clean or replace channel |
| Window binds after repair | Shim too thick | Remove added material | Fit thinner felt |
| Water appears indoors | Blocked weep or failed seal | Water test exterior channel | Clear weeps or reseal frame |
A screen that still rattles after cleaning may have missing tension tabs or a bowed frame. A shade that taps the wall may need a small felt bumper on its stationary housing, not material inside the window track.
A useful practitioner rule is to repair one interface at a time. Changing lubricant, shims, latch tension, and trim simultaneously makes it difficult to identify which change solved the problem and can conceal a new restriction.
FAQ
Can I use weatherstripping to stop a sliding RV window rattle?
Use only thin, compressible weatherstripping on a stationary contact surface, not inside a narrow glass-run channel by default. A strip that is too thick can prevent latching, increase operating force, or block drainage. Felt tape or loop material is usually easier to remove and adjust during diagnosis.
Why does my RV window rattle only at highway speed?
Highway speed increases aerodynamic pressure changes and vibration around the coach, so a small clearance becomes audible. If the sound begins around 50-60 mph, inspect the glass-run liner, latch, and screen first. A crosswind-sensitive noise can also indicate a loose exterior frame seal.
Are anti-rattle clips universal for RV windows?
Anti-rattle clips are not universal. Clips associated with Hehr or other framed windows depend on the frame slot, sash design, and drainage arrangement. Match the clip to the window model and compare its position with the original part. Never install a clip that obstructs a weep opening.
How often should I lubricate RV window tracks?
Inspect tracks before each travel season and clean them whenever grit becomes visible. A dry lubricant may be reapplied every few months when the window sees frequent use, dusty roads, or coastal exposure. Lubrication frequency does not replace worn felt, damaged rollers, or a loose frame.
Why does the window still rattle after replacing the felt?
The remaining noise may come from the screen, roller shade, latch, frame fasteners, or interior trim rather than the glass. Remove accessories and repeat the pressure test. If the entire frame moves against the wall, stop driving until the fasteners and perimeter seal are inspected.
Should I remove the RV window to repair a rattle?
Most track cleaning, shim, screen, latch, and glass-run repairs do not require removing the complete window. Remove the assembly only when the frame is loose, the perimeter seal has failed, or the wall opening needs repair. Incorrect removal and resealing can create water intrusion.
